Melasma Treatment and Photos

Melasma is a common skin disorder, known as "mask of pregnancy". Women see dark facial pigmentation on their cheeks, lips, nose, and forehead. The discoloration can vary in color intensity and does vary from person to person. Melasma is more common in Asians, Hispanics, Arabs, and North Africans. The cause is not really known but it is linked to melanin production. The amount of melanin produced is dependant on several factors, including; heredity, exposure to sun, birth control pills, and certain medications (such as Tetracyline).

There are a few options to getting that pigmentation under control and minimizing the darkness on the skin. These options include chemical peels (TCA, glycolic, azaleic, kojic and more), skin lightening agents (hydroquinone and other pure botanicals), sunscreens (mineral based zinc and titanium), and lasers such as fraxel.

Women with melasma need to schedule consultations to see which option or options will work best for them. Typically after any treatment, you will need to continue on a skin lightening agent and incorporate that into your everyday skin care routine.
